Hydrodesulfurization of 4,6–Dimethyldibenzothiophene on NiMoP/γ–Al2O3 catalyst under reactive distillation conditions in a micro trickle bed reactor: solvent and temperature effect

Abstract: In this work, the influence of pressure and temperature experimentally applied on reactive distillation (RD) under lower conditions than conventional hydrotreating (HDT) processes, the hydrodesulfurization (HDS) reaction of 4,6–dimethyldibenzothiophene (4,6–DMDBT) molecule and the experimental performance of a down-flow micro trickle bed reactor (micro-TBR) with n–dodecane and decalin were studied.
